17 package org.springframework.ws.server.endpoint;
18
19 import java.io.ByteArrayInputStream;
20 import java.io.ByteArrayOutputStream;
21 import java.io.IOException;
22 import java.io.InputStream;
23 import java.io.OutputStream;
24 import java.io.Reader;
25 import java.util.Locale;
26 import javax.xml.stream.XMLEventReader;
27 import javax.xml.stream.XMLStreamConstants;
28 import javax.xml.stream.XMLStreamException;
29 import javax.xml.stream.XMLStreamReader;
30 import javax.xml.transform.Source;
31 import javax.xml.transform.stream.StreamSource;
32
33 import org.springframework.core.NestedRuntimeException;
34 import org.springframework.xml.namespace.QNameUtils;
35 import org.springframework.xml.transform.TransformerObjectSupport;
36 import org.springframework.xml.transform.TraxUtils;
37
38 import nu.xom.Attribute;
39 import nu.xom.Builder;
40 import nu.xom.Document;
41 import nu.xom.Element;
42 import nu.xom.NodeFactory;
43 import nu.xom.ParentNode;
44 import nu.xom.ParsingException;
45 import nu.xom.Serializer;
46 import nu.xom.ValidityException;
47 import nu.xom.converters.DOMConverter;
48 import org.w3c.dom.Node;
49 import org.xml.sax.InputSource;
50 import org.xml.sax.SAXException;
51 import org.xml.sax.XMLReader;
52
53
54
55
56
57
58
59
60
61
62
63
64
65 @Deprecated
66 @SuppressWarnings("Since15")
67 public abstract class AbstractXomPayloadEndpoint extends TransformerObjectSupport implements PayloadEndpoint {
68
69 public final Source invoke(Source request) throws Exception {
70 Element requestElement = null;
71 if (request != null) {
72 XomSourceCallback sourceCallback = new XomSourceCallback();
73 try {
74 TraxUtils.doWithSource(request, sourceCallback);
75 }
76 catch (XomParsingException ex) {
77 throw (ParsingException) ex.getCause();
78 }
79 requestElement = sourceCallback.element;
80 }
81 Element responseElement = invokeInternal(requestElement);
82 return responseElement != null ? convertResponse(responseElement) : null;
83 }
84
85 private Source convertResponse(Element responseElement) throws IOException {
86 ByteArrayOutputStream os = new ByteArrayOutputStream();
87 Serializer serializer = createSerializer(os);
88 Document document = responseElement.getDocument();
89 if (document == null) {
90 document = new Document(responseElement);
91 }
92 serializer.write(document);
93 byte[] bytes = os.toByteArray();
94 return new StreamSource(new ByteArrayInputStream(bytes));
95 }
96
97
98
99
100
101
102
103
104
105
106 protected Serializer createSerializer(OutputStream outputStream) {
107 return new Serializer(outputStream);
108 }
109
110
111
112
113
114
115
116
117 protected abstract Element invokeInternal(Element requestElement) throws Exception;
118
119 private static class XomSourceCallback implements TraxUtils.SourceCallback {
120
121 private Element element;
122
123 public void domSource(Node node) {
124 if (node.getNodeType() == Node.ELEMENT_NODE) {
125 element = DOMConverter.convert((org.w3c.dom.Element) node);
126 }
127 else if (node.getNodeType() == Node.DOCUMENT_NODE) {
128 Document document = DOMConverter.convert((org.w3c.dom.Document) node);
129 element = document.getRootElement();
130 }
131 else {
132 throw new IllegalArgumentException("DOMSource contains neither Document nor Element");
133 }
134 }
135
136 public void saxSource(XMLReader reader, InputSource inputSource) throws IOException, SAXException {
137 try {
138 Builder builder = new Builder(reader);
139 Document document;
140 if (inputSource.getByteStream() != null) {
141 document = builder.build(inputSource.getByteStream());
142 }
143 else if (inputSource.getCharacterStream() != null) {
144 document = builder.build(inputSource.getCharacterStream());
145 }
146 else {
147 throw new IllegalArgumentException(
148 "InputSource in SAXSource contains neither byte stream nor character stream");
149 }
150 element = document.getRootElement();
151 }
152 catch (ValidityException ex) {
153 throw new XomParsingException(ex);
154 }
155 catch (ParsingException ex) {
156 throw new XomParsingException(ex);
157 }
158 }
159
160 public void staxSource(XMLEventReader eventReader) throws XMLStreamException {
161 throw new IllegalArgumentException("XMLEventReader not supported");
162 }
163
164 public void staxSource(XMLStreamReader streamReader) throws XMLStreamException {
165 Document document = StaxStreamConverter.convert(streamReader);
166 element = document.getRootElement();
167 }
168
169 public void streamSource(InputStream inputStream) throws IOException {
170 try {
171 Builder builder = new Builder();
172 Document document = builder.build(inputStream);
173 element = document.getRootElement();
174 }
175 catch (ParsingException ex) {
176 throw new XomParsingException(ex);
177 }
178 }
179
180 public void streamSource(Reader reader) throws IOException {
181 try {
182 Builder builder = new Builder();
183 Document document = builder.build(reader);
184 element = document.getRootElement();
185 }
186 catch (ParsingException ex) {
187 throw new XomParsingException(ex);
188 }
189 }
190
191 public void source(String systemId) throws Exception {
192 try {
193 Builder builder = new Builder();
194 Document document = builder.build(systemId);
195 element = document.getRootElement();
196 }
197 catch (ParsingException ex) {
198 throw new XomParsingException(ex);
199 }
200 }
201 }
202
203 private static class XomParsingException extends NestedRuntimeException {
204
205 private XomParsingException(ParsingException ex) {
206 super(ex.getMessage(), ex);
207 }
208 }
209
210 private static class StaxStreamConverter {
211
212 private static Document convert(XMLStreamReader streamReader) throws XMLStreamException {
213 NodeFactory nodeFactory = new NodeFactory();
214 Document document = null;
215 Element element = null;
216 ParentNode parent = null;
217 boolean documentFinished = false;
218 while (streamReader.hasNext()) {
219 int event = streamReader.next();
220 switch (event) {
221 case XMLStreamConstants.START_DOCUMENT:
222 document = nodeFactory.startMakingDocument();
223 parent = document;
224 break;
225 case XMLStreamConstants.END_DOCUMENT:
226 nodeFactory.finishMakingDocument(document);
227 documentFinished = true;
228 break;
229 case XMLStreamConstants.START_ELEMENT:
230 if (document == null) {
231 document = nodeFactory.startMakingDocument();
232 parent = document;
233 }
234 String name = QNameUtils.toQualifiedName(streamReader.getName());
235 if (element == null) {
236 element = nodeFactory.makeRootElement(name, streamReader.getNamespaceURI());
237 document.setRootElement(element);
238 }
239 else {
240 element = nodeFactory.startMakingElement(name, streamReader.getNamespaceURI());
241 parent.appendChild(element);
242 }
243 convertNamespaces(streamReader, element);
244 convertAttributes(streamReader, nodeFactory);
245 parent = element;
246 break;
247 case XMLStreamConstants.END_ELEMENT:
248 nodeFactory.finishMakingElement(element);
249 parent = parent.getParent();
250 break;
251 case XMLStreamConstants.ATTRIBUTE:
252 convertAttributes(streamReader, nodeFactory);
253 break;
254 case XMLStreamConstants.CHARACTERS:
255 nodeFactory.makeText(streamReader.getText());
256 break;
257 case XMLStreamConstants.COMMENT:
258 nodeFactory.makeComment(streamReader.getText());
259 break;
260 default:
261 break;
262 }
263 }
264 if (!documentFinished) {
265 nodeFactory.finishMakingDocument(document);
266 }
267 return document;
268 }
269
270 private static void convertNamespaces(XMLStreamReader streamReader, Element element) {
271 for (int i = 0; i < streamReader.getNamespaceCount(); i++) {
272 String uri = streamReader.getNamespaceURI(i);
273 String prefix = streamReader.getNamespacePrefix(i);
274
275 element.addNamespaceDeclaration(prefix, uri);
276 }
277
278 }
279
280 private static void convertAttributes(XMLStreamReader streamReader, NodeFactory nodeFactory) {
281 for (int i = 0; i < streamReader.getAttributeCount(); i++) {
282 String name = QNameUtils.toQualifiedName(streamReader.getAttributeName(i));
283 String uri = streamReader.getAttributeNamespace(i);
284 String value = streamReader.getAttributeValue(i);
285 Attribute.Type type = convertAttributeType(streamReader.getAttributeType(i));
286
287 nodeFactory.makeAttribute(name, uri, value, type);
288 }
289 }
290
291 private static Attribute.Type convertAttributeType(String type) {
292 type = type.toUpperCase(Locale.ENGLISH);
293 if ("CDATA".equals(type)) {
294 return Attribute.Type.CDATA;
295 }
296 else if ("ENTITIES".equals(type)) {
297 return Attribute.Type.ENTITIES;
298 }
299 else if ("ENTITY".equals(type)) {
300 return Attribute.Type.ENTITY;
301 }
302 else if ("ENUMERATION".equals(type)) {
303 return Attribute.Type.ENUMERATION;
304 }
305 else if ("ID".equals(type)) {
306 return Attribute.Type.ID;
307 }
308 else if ("IDREF".equals(type)) {
309 return Attribute.Type.IDREF;
310 }
311 else if ("IDREFS".equals(type)) {
312 return Attribute.Type.IDREFS;
313 }
314 else if ("NMTOKEN".equals(type)) {
315 return Attribute.Type.NMTOKEN;
316 }
317 else if ("NMTOKENS".equals(type)) {
318 return Attribute.Type.NMTOKENS;
319 }
320 else if ("NOTATION".equals(type)) {
321 return Attribute.Type.NOTATION;
322 }
323 else {
324 return Attribute.Type.UNDECLARED;
325 }
326 }
327
328 }
329 }
